Chiral coupled channel dynamics of the Lambda(1520) and the K-P -> pi0 pi0 Lambda reaction
Abstract
We study the in a chiral coupled channel approach. This resonance appears as dynamically generated from the interaction of the decuplet of baryons and the octet of mesons in s-wave, and its treatment is improved here with the phenomenological inclusion of the and channels in d-wave. Since the most important building block in the is the channel, we study the reaction in the region of the and above, and compare the results with recent experimental data. With the coupling of the to the channel predicted by the theory we find a cross section in good agreement with the data and there is as well agreement for the invariant mass distributions which show a neat peak for the in the spectrum. Predictions are made of a strong resonant peak of the cross section, as a function of the momentum, in the region below the measured data which, if confirmed experimentally, would give a stronger support to the idea of the as a dynamically generated resonance.
